In certain cases in some cases, more than one person could be accountable for an accident. For instance the employer of a truck driver could be held accountable in the event that they did not ensure their drivers were properly qualified or trained for their job. A trucking business could also be held liable for maintenance that was not done properly.

In certain instances components made by a component maker or repair shop might be held responsible for an accident. If the cargo was not properly weighted or stacked, the shipping company could also be held accountable. Loss of wages

18 wheeler accidents often cause serious injuries that can keep the victims from work for a prolonged period of time. This loss of income is considered when calculating the total amount of compensation. To prove the worth of your wages lost you will need to provide pay stubs, as well as other evidence of the amount you've earned at work.

Suffering and pain

In the event of an accident, victims could be expected to pay a lot in damages, including medical costs and loss of earnings. Accident victims of trucks can be compensated for pain and Stuttgart 18 Wheeler Accident Law Firm discomfort. These non-economic damages address the physical, emotional and mental trauma suffered by the victim. They could include disfigurement, loss of enjoyment of life as well as other psychological issues.
